            I didn't check what tatsu is doing in particular.

            JavaFX has dedicated jars for Windows, Linux and Mac. Whether you took the Windows or the Linux release we provide, you are missing the JavaFX dependencies for Mac. The stacktrace indicates this as well. You would need a dedicated build for Mac. Not sure how tatsu worked around this.

                    Well I can built you can installer for mac but Ithink the client has bugs that make it unusable on mac. Those need to be resolved by someone on mac. Therefore you need to start it from Intelij and solve those. They are gonna be minor bugs. E.g. we have code that makes the icon blink but this code might not work on mac therefore would need to be wrapped in an

                    if(! isMac()){
                        ...
                    }
                    

                    Just as an example but we will only know what is bugged out on mac if somebody tries...

                                    Let's see:

                                    • Apple dropped support for OpenGL long ago and skipped Vulkan (required to emulate DirectX)
                                    • Apple somehow disclosed device details so that Linux support since 2017 is reduced to basic features
                                    • different CPU architecture will cause huge overhead on emulating x86.

                                    Apple works hard for years to keep Linux developers out of their ecosystem. But Wine and Proton are primarily Linux applications. Maybe some hardcore fanboys try to support it, but it will never reach the compatibility again it once had.
